Ciat introduces new range of roof units

Ciat

New Space roof-top units from Ciat are 30% more efficient than previous models and available for cooling-only or heat-pump operation. There are 17 models with cooling capacities from 20 to 390 kW, including a version with condensing gas heating.

They use R410A refrigerant, and most models can deliver free cooling by delivering fresh air directly into the building when outside temperature permits. Energy can also be extracted from exhaust air to incoming fresh air.

Fans have EC motors so that can be run at the exact speed required. An air-quality sensor detects carbon dioxide and VOCs to deliver fresh air as required. Soft start protects ductwork from damage during pressurisation.

Control options include cards for Modbus and LON protocols.
